Cloud Backend Engineer - Azure IoT Hub / Disaster Recovery
About the Project
We’re looking for a Cloud Backend Engineer to join an enterprise IoT platform initiative focused on infrastructure resilience, UI acceleration, and edge management.
The existing IoT platform currently has several areas being improved:
Azure IoT Hub disaster recovery and device state protection
Frontend delivery capacity
Enterprise-grade OTA management for remote edge devices
This role is specifically focused on the Azure IoT Hub Disaster Recovery stream.
Your Role
You will be responsible for designing, implementing, and validating an automated disaster recovery mechanism for Azure IoT Hub.
The main objective is to ensure that device registry information and device twin state are continuously backed up and can be fully restored when required.
A successful end-to-end restoration in a development environment is a mandatory project acceptance criterion.
Responsibilities
Design and implement automated, continuous backups of the Azure IoT Hub Device Registry
Implement continuous backup of Device Twins / Twin State
Securely store backup data in Azure Blob Storage
Develop and maintain automation for the disaster recovery and restoration process
Create clear, operational Disaster Recovery and restoration runbooks
Execute complete device state restoration in a development environment
Test and validate the end-to-end recovery process
Verify that restored device registry and twin state data is complete and operational
Work closely with DevOps, Backend, and IoT Platform engineers
